Anniston is a city located in Calhoun County, in the state of Alabama (AL), United States. Nestled in the East South Central division of the South region, it covers an area of 45.4 square miles (118.0 km²) and sits at an elevation of 740 ft. With a population of approximately 24,276 residents, Anniston offers a vibrant community life.
The town's population is composed of about 45.63% males and 54.37% females, and it has a population density of 534.71 people per square mile (206.45/km²). Anniston lies at a latitude of 33.66 and a longitude of -85.83, operating in the UTC-6.
Locals reflect a blend of American ancestry, with roots primarily in United States (10.4%), followed by English (7.4%), German (4.3%), and Scotch-Irish (1.5%) heritage. The town is identified by the ZIP code 36201.
